    Penrith is a wonderful getaway from the hustle and bustle of Sydney CBD. Life in Western Sydney is a breath of fresh air. Things are a little less stressful and more relaxing. You can slow down here and enjoy quality time with the family and catch up with friends. There are plenty of the amenities of city comforts: restaurants, shopping, amusement places, indoor and outdoor activities. There are also the wide open green spaces, the beautiful Blue Mountains close by and the Great Nepean River. These are places where you can enjoy picnics, leisurely walks (or run, but who wants to rush?) and just enjoy the beautiful scenery whether it be the river, the parks or the mountains.

    Penrith is a standard suburb like many others. I found every person was friendly and helpful when I asked questions or needed help. We didn't have a vehicle this time and public transport was awful but probably not an issue if right in the city centre. The bus timetables weren't always accurate so I ended up walking literally everywhere which wasn't always easy with traffic and some sides of the street didn't have pathway. The Nepean River park and walkway is pretty and quiet. As you get to the Blue Mountains end of the suburb it's a lovely view.
